Output 58c6fd1c1421ea5652643d7c1d3eb05400dd341fb104c303d38f44f141e94e42:0

value
43658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 269827f9c80cbfcca2e89e24feaccef22c459526c01216f44f005ab7be08a41b
address
bc1py6vz07wgpjlueghgncj0atxw7gkyt9fxcqfpdaz0qpdt00sg5sdsh6tvsp
transaction
58c6fd1c1421ea5652643d7c1d3eb05400dd341fb104c303d38f44f141e94e42
spent
true